Output 8fba36d6646b2a3d477ef401209969b2869711ab477b347f36d925b5487fa759:0

value
15929809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 060b77526e764ea6084751498f51b476d7ea38e4 OP_EQUAL
address
32EyiNcW6oxVGchFNTfdKaTtnvHaeJEHcs
transaction
8fba36d6646b2a3d477ef401209969b2869711ab477b347f36d925b5487fa759
spent
true